Monatshefte Fur Mathematik citation examples

The same three sources formatted in Monatshefte Fur Mathematik — a numeric style: sources are numbered in the order they are first cited, and in-text citations use those numbers:

Journal article
1. Rivera, M., Chen, D.: The mapping of meaning: A study of citation practice. Journal of Scholarly Communication. 12, 145–162 (2021). https://doi.org/10.1000/jsc.2021.145
Book
2. Okafor, A.: The craft of research writing. University Press, Cambridge (2019)
Website
3. Larsen, S.: How peer review works, https://www.example.org/peer-review
In-text citation (for the journal article)
[1]
